Albania vs. Austria: Balkan Passion vs. Imperial Elegance
A Symphony of Raw Energy and Polished Grandeur
Pitting Albania against Austria is like comparing a fiery, improvisational jazz solo to a flawless classical symphony. Albania is a nation of rugged mountains and vibrant coastlines, pulsating with a raw, resilient Balkan energy. Austria is the heart of old-world Europe, a land of imperial palaces, alpine perfection, and a culture of refined artistry.
One is a story of passionate revival and untamed beauty, the other a testament to centuries of cultural dominance and meticulous order. This is a choice between feeling life's wild pulse and admiring its perfect composition.
The Most Striking Contrasts
- Historical Narrative: Albania's history is a dramatic saga of Illyrians, Romans, Ottomans, and a unique 20th-century isolation, creating a complex and layered identity. Austria's story is one of imperial power—the Habsburg Empire—that shaped much of Europe, leaving a legacy of grandeur and formality.
- The Vibe: Albania is wonderfully chaotic, informal, and loud. It’s a country of heartfelt hospitality where plans are flexible. Austria is orderly, punctual, and reserved. It’s a society that values precision, planning, and quiet efficiency.
- Economic Landscape: Albania is an emerging economy, characterized by rapid development, foreign investment, and entrepreneurial hustle, especially in tourism. Austria is a mature, high-income powerhouse, a global leader in machinery, engineering, and high-tech industries.
- Natural Beauty: Both are mountainous, but of a different character. Albania’s Accursed Mountains are wild, remote, and sparsely populated. The Austrian Alps are a manicured paradise of ski resorts, charming villages, and perfectly maintained hiking trails.
The Allure of the Unpolished vs. The Comfort of the Perfected
The magic of Albania lies in its imperfections. It’s a place where you can discover a Roman mosaic next to a communist-era bunker, or find a pristine beach at the end of a bumpy road. It’s a journey that rewards the curious and the patient with profound authenticity.
Austria’s appeal is its seamless excellence. From the opera houses of Vienna to the ski lifts of Tyrol, everything works flawlessly. It provides not the thrill of discovery, but the deep comfort of knowing you are experiencing one of the world’s most well-managed and beautiful countries.
Practical Advice
If You Want to Start a Business:
- Albania is your stage if: You are an agile entrepreneur ready to tap into a high-growth market. Opportunities in coastal tourism, boutique hospitality, and organic farming are immense, with a favorable cost structure.
- Austria is your base if: You are in high-tech, R&D, green energy, or luxury goods. You benefit from a highly skilled workforce, immense stability, and a strategic position in the heart of the EU.
If You Want to Settle Down:
- Choose Albania for: A vibrant, sun-drenched lifestyle at a fraction of the cost. If you love strong coffee, lively conversations, and a close-knit community feel, Tirana or the Riviera will feel like home.
- Choose Austria for: World-class public services, pristine safety, and an unbeatable work-life balance, especially if you love culture and the outdoors. Vienna is consistently ranked as one of the world’s most livable cities.
The Tourist Experience
Travel in Albania is an exploration of a lesser-known Mediterranean gem. It’s about hiking in Valbona Valley, discovering the ancient city of Butrint, and enjoying the lively beaches of Sarandë. It feels like an adventure.
Travel in Austria is about indulging in cultural and natural splendor. It’s attending a Mozart concert in Salzburg, skiing in St. Anton, and wandering the imperial palaces of Vienna. It feels like a luxury.

💡 Surprise Fact
Albania is one of the most atheistic countries in the world, a legacy of its communist past, yet it’s celebrated for its unique religious harmony among its Muslim and Christian populations. Austria is historically a bastion of Catholicism, and its cultural life is still deeply intertwined with religious traditions and holidays.
